What operating systems does Level support?

Windows, macOS, and Linux through a single agent. ChromeOS and Chromebooks are not supported today.

How is it priced?

Per device, not per seat or per technician, with no annual contract. The first 10 devices are free, so you can evaluate against a real lab before spending anything.

How fast can we deploy to a lab or building?

Minutes. Script the agent install or push it through your existing tool, and a whole lab enrolls at once.

Can we support staff who aren't technical?

Yes. Remote sessions open in the browser, and background management runs maintenance without interrupting anyone.

How does Level handle student data?

Access is role-based, sessions are encrypted, and every action is logged, so student-facing devices stay accountable.

Can we do maintenance over breaks?

Yes. Schedule patches and cleanup pipelines for summer or term breaks and let them run hands-off.
